Barnet’s Boost: Davids Returns with Fresh Options
Edgar Davids’ return from suspension couldn’t come at a better time for Barnet. The legendary Dutch midfielder-turned-player-coach has completed his two-match ban following that controversial red card against Accrington Stanley. His presence in central midfield will provide much-needed composure and leadership.

Manager Mark Robson faces some pleasant selection headaches:
- Kyle De Silva: The Crystal Palace loanee impressed as a substitute against Cheltenham and could earn his first start
- Ross Jenkins: The Watford loanee has recovered from illness and adds creativity in midfield
- Jake Hyde: Barnet’s top scorer is back in contention after his illness absence
Edgar Davids brings experience and tactical awareness to Barnet‘s midfield
However, the Bees still miss striker Steve Kabba (knee) and Ricky Holmes (season-ending foot injury), leaving their attack somewhat depleted.
Dagenham’s Deadline Day Reinforcements
Wayne Burnett’s interim management has been busy in the transfer market, making four shrewd acquisitions before Thursday’s loan deadline:
- Jonathan Miles(GK from Tottenham) – Likely starter with Lewington injured
- Peter Gilbert(CB from Lincoln) – Adds defensive solidity
- Jonathan Fortune(Free agent) – Experienced Championship defender
- Toni Silva(Winger from Barnsley) – Pace and trickery out wide
